json文件如何去除列名
时间: 2023-11-16 19:14:42 浏览: 32
JSON文件本身不包含列名,而是以键值对的形式存储数据。如果你将JSON文件转换为数据框文件(比如pandas的DataFrame),并且想要去除列名,可以使用DataFrame的rename函数将列名设置为空字符串,示例代码如下:
```python
import pandas as pd
import json
# 打开json文件
with open('example.json', 'r') as f:
data = json.load(f)
# 将json数据转换为数据框文件
df = pd.json_normalize(data)
# 去除列名
df = df.rename(columns=lambda x: '')
# 查看数据框文件
print(df)
```
在上述代码中,`df.rename(columns=lambda x: '')`表示将所有列名设置为空字符串。如果你只想去除特定的列名,可以将lambda函数替换为一个字典,例如:
```python
df = df.rename(columns={'column_name_to_remove': ''})
```
这样就只会将'column_name_to_remove'列名设置为空字符串。
相关问题
去除json文件中的空格
你可以使用以下方法去除 JSON 文件中的空格:
1. 读取 JSON 文件并加载为 Python 对象。
2. 将 Python 对象转换回 JSON 字符串时,使用参数 `separators` 将空格排除在外。
下面是一个示例代码:
```python
import json
# 读取 JSON 文件
with open('example.json', 'r') as f:
data = json.load(f)
# 将 Python 对象转换为没有空格的 JSON 字符串
json_str = json.dumps(data, separators=(',', ':'))
# 将结果写入新的文件
with open('example_no_spaces.json', 'w') as f:
f.write(json_str)
```
以上代码将读取名为 `example.json` 的 JSON 文件,并将其转换为没有空格的 JSON 字符串。然后,将结果写入名为 `example_no_spaces.json` 的新文件中。
json文件的文件头
JSON文件是一种轻量级的数据交换格式,其文件头不像像传统的文本文件需要指定编码或者文件类型。在JSON文件的文件头通常包含的是JSON对象的开始标识符“{”和结束标识符“}”。JSON文件的文件头并不包含任何元数据或者其他信息,它就是一个简单的标识JSON对象开始和结束的符号。
JSON文件的文件头不需要指定任何特定的编码,因为JSON文件默认采用Unicode编码。这意味着在JSON文件中可以包含任意字符,并且不需要对其进行专门的编码处理。JSON文件的文件头也不需要指定文件类型,因为JSON文件的扩展名通常是“.json”,这是一种通用的约定,用于标识该文件是JSON格式的数据文件。
总的来说,JSON文件的文件头非常简单,它只包含了JSON对象的开始和结束标识符,并且不需要指定任何特定的编码或文件类型。这使得JSON文件非常易于创建、阅读和解析,同时也使得JSON格式成为了一种非常流行的数据交换格式。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)